Red Sonja: It's All In The Cards
From Dynamite Entertainment
Dynamite Entertainment is pleased to announce the launch of an exciting new Kickstarter crowdfunding campaign, which celebrates the 45th Anniversary of Red Sonja with these Deluxe Ultra-Premium Trading Cards. This highly collectible set features a select group of Red Sonja's most renowned artists portraying the "She-Devil with a Sword" in all of her savage, majestic beauty! Included in the set; the art of J. Scott Campbell, Frank Thorne, Walter Simonson, Amanda Conner, John Buscema, Fiona Staples, Jenny Frison, Jay Anacleto, Mike McKone, Art Baltazar, Stephanie Buscema, Dick Giordano, Jonboy Meyers, Mel Rubi, Joseph Michael Linsner, and many more

Red Sonja, the "She-Devil with a Sword", is a high fantasy sword and sorcery heroine created by Robert E. Howard and adapted for comics by Roy Thomas and Barry Windsor-Smith. She first appeared in Conan the Barbarian #23 (Marvel Comics) in 1973. Red Sonja has become the archetypical example of the fantasy figure of a fierce and stunningly beautiful female barbarian. The character now appears monthly in her own series, as well as a series of mini-series and one-shots, all published by Dynamite Entertainment.

Marvel Feature #1 (2nd Series 1975) November 1975 Marvel Comics Grade NM
$29.99 - Buy Now
Cover pencils by Gil Kane, inks by John Romita, script by Roy Thomas, pencils by Dick Giordano, inks by Dick Giordano (figures) and Terry Austin (backgrounds)
"The Temple of Abomination!":
Red Sonja enters a temple and is attacked by a race of Satyrs. Continued from KULL AND THE BARBARIANS #3. "Red Sonja," script by Roy Thomas, pencils by Esteban Maroto, inks by Neal Adams and Ernie Chan; When Red Sonja returns with a tiara she was sent for by King Ghannif she learns her "reward" is to be made a part of his harem; from The Savage Sword of Conan #1. Of Swords and She-Devils article about Red Sonja by Roy Thomas.
